Macdonald, Barons
The following data is extracted from MacDonald McDonald Family Records.
|
|
|
E181 SIR ALEXANDER MACDONALD: 1st Baron Macdonald (see Bosville Macdonald of the Isles, D175); s. by son, E182 ALEXANDER WENTWORTH: (D176) 2nd Baron Macdonald; s. by brother, E183 GODFREY: 3rd Baron. (See D177 for children before marriage). Issue after marriage included seven daus. besides the following ch.: (1) Godfrey William Wentworth: 4th Baron-E184. (2) James William Bosville: C. B.; Lieut.-Gen. and Col. of 21st Hussars; knt. of the Legion of Honour and of the Medjidie; A. D. C.; equerry and private secretary to H. R. H., the commander of the Forces; b. 1810; m. 1859, Eliz. Nina (dau. Joseph Henry, 3rd Lord Wallscourt); d. 1882. (A) George Godfrey: Capt. (ret.) Gren. Arms; late page of honour to Oueen Victoria; b. 1861. (B) Mary Selina Honoria: b. 1865; m. 1889, Hon. Alex. Hugh Willoughby; issue. (3) William: b. 1817; in army; d. 1847. E184 GODFREY WILLIAM WENTWORTH [E183-(1)]: 4th Baron: b. 1809; m., 1845, Maria Anne (dau. Geo. Thos. Wyndham); d. 1863; had, with 2 ch. who d. y., (1) Somerled James Brudenell: 5th Baron-E185. (2) Ronald Archibald: 6th and present Baron-E186. (3) Eva Maria Louisa: m. (1), 1873, Capt. Henry Algernon Langham; m. (2), 1885, Robert William (2nd Lord Napier of Magdala); issue. (4) Lillian Janet: m. (1), 1876, Francis, Earl of Cromartie; issue; m. (2), Reginald F. Cazenove. (5) Alexandrina Victoria: (for whom Queen Victoria stood sponsor); m., 1886, Sir Anthony C. S. Abdy, Bart.; issue. E185 SOMERLED JAMES BRUDENELL [E184-(1)]: 5th Baron; D. L. for Inverness; b. 1849; d. unm., 1874; s. by brother. E186 RONALD ARCHIBALD: 6th Baron Macdonald; of Slate, Co. Antrim; J. P. and D. L. for Inverness; b. 1853; m., 1875, Louisa Tane Hamilton (dau. George Win. Holmes Ross). (1) Somerled Godfrey James: sub. lieut. R. N. Volunteer Reserve; b. 1876; d. unm., 1913. (2) Godfrey Evan Hugh: J. P. Co. Inverness; Lieut. Scots Guards; served in Great War, 1914; b. 1879; m., 1908, Helen (dau. Meyrick Bankes); d. of wounds received in action, 1914. (A) Alexander Godfrey: b. 1909; heir-presumptive to Barony. (B) James Archibald: b. 1911. (3) Archibald Ronald Armadale: 2nd lieut. 9th Lancers; b. 1880; killed in action at Kruger's Drop, S. Africa, 1901. (4) Ronald Ian: Capt. 5th Batt. Cameron Highlanders; served in Great War; Legion of Honour; b. 1884; m., 1915, Helen Elizabeth Swinnerton (dau. Late Sir Thos. Swinnerton Dyer, Bart.); d. in active service, 1918. (5) Iona Mary Adelaide: b. 1886.
